.page_areasPage__KbNcD{min-height:100vh}.page_container__dyipd{max-width:var(--container-max);margin:0 auto;padding:0 var(--container-padding)}.page_hero__P5oxk{background:var(--color-trust-navy);padding:var(--space-12) 0;text-align:center}.page_heroTitle__pHXXA{font-size:var(--font-size-3xl);font-weight:var(--font-weight-bold);color:var(--color-white);margin-bottom:var(--space-4)}.page_heroSubtitle__8wDgk{font-size:var(--font-size-lg);color:hsla(0,0%,100%,.85);max-width:700px;margin:0 auto;line-height:var(--line-height-relaxed)}.page_mapSection__CVrks{padding:var(--space-10) 0;background:var(--color-gray-50)}.page_mapPlaceholder__m9aAZ{background:var(--color-white);border:2px dashed var(--color-gray-300);border-radius:var(--card-border-radius);height:300px;display:flex;align-items:center;justify-content:center}.page_mapInner__oqBh6{text-align:center;color:var(--color-gray-500)}.page_mapIcon__7cc1v{font-size:48px;display:block;margin-bottom:var(--space-3)}.page_mapInner__oqBh6 p{font-size:var(--font-size-lg);font-weight:var(--font-weight-medium);margin-bottom:var(--space-2)}.page_mapNote___Rh0I{font-size:var(--font-size-sm);color:var(--color-gray-400)}.page_areasSection__oOdAt{padding:var(--space-12) 0;background:var(--color-white)}.page_regionBlock__TKFVe{margin-bottom:var(--space-10)}.page_regionBlock__TKFVe:last-child{margin-bottom:0}.page_regionTitle__dE_ZP{font-size:var(--font-size-xl);font-weight:var(--font-weight-semibold);color:var(--color-trust-navy);margin-bottom:var(--space-5);padding-bottom:var(--space-3);border-bottom:2px solid var(--color-gray-100)}.page_areasGrid__Dwsbp{display:grid;grid-template-columns:repeat(4,1fr);grid-gap:var(--space-4);gap:var(--space-4)}.page_areaCard__ZIaCY{display:flex;align-items:center;justify-content:space-between;padding:var(--space-4) var(--space-5);background:var(--color-gray-50);border:1px solid var(--color-gray-200);border-radius:var(--card-border-radius);text-decoration:none;transition:all var(--transition-fast)}.page_areaCard__ZIaCY:hover{background:var(--color-trust-navy);border-color:var(--color-trust-navy)}.page_areaName__kjh_l{font-size:var(--font-size-base);font-weight:var(--font-weight-medium);color:var(--color-gray-800);transition:color var(--transition-fast)}.page_areaCard__ZIaCY:hover .page_areaName__kjh_l{color:var(--color-white)}.page_areaArrow__MTIzL{color:var(--color-gray-400);transition:color var(--transition-fast),transform var(--transition-fast)}.page_areaCard__ZIaCY:hover .page_areaArrow__MTIzL{color:var(--color-white);transform:translateX(4px)}.page_ctaSection__j7ZWO{padding:var(--space-12) 0;background:var(--color-gray-50);text-align:center}.page_ctaSection__j7ZWO h2{font-size:var(--font-size-2xl);font-weight:var(--font-weight-bold);color:var(--color-trust-navy);margin-bottom:var(--space-3)}.page_ctaSection__j7ZWO p{font-size:var(--font-size-base);color:var(--color-gray-600);max-width:500px;margin:0 auto var(--space-6)}.page_ctaButton__UfKEX{display:inline-block;padding:var(--space-4) var(--space-8);background:var(--color-action-green);color:var(--color-white);font-weight:var(--font-weight-semibold);text-decoration:none;border-radius:var(--btn-radius);transition:background-color var(--transition-fast)}.page_ctaButton__UfKEX:hover{background:var(--color-action-green-hover)}.page_servicesSection__Zp8fp{padding:var(--space-12) 0;background:var(--color-white)}.page_servicesSection__Zp8fp h2{font-size:var(--font-size-2xl);font-weight:var(--font-weight-bold);color:var(--color-trust-navy);text-align:center;margin-bottom:var(--space-3)}.page_servicesIntro__SmHzs{font-size:var(--font-size-base);color:var(--color-gray-600);text-align:center;max-width:600px;margin:0 auto var(--space-8)}.page_servicesGrid__ERIdK{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:var(--space-4);gap:var(--space-4);max-width:800px;margin:0 auto}.page_serviceLink__Cjr6X{padding:var(--space-4);background:var(--color-gray-50);border:1px solid var(--color-gray-200);border-radius:var(--card-border-radius);text-align:center;text-decoration:none;color:var(--color-trust-navy);font-weight:var(--font-weight-medium);transition:all var(--transition-fast)}.page_serviceLink__Cjr6X:hover{background:var(--color-trust-navy);border-color:var(--color-trust-navy);color:var(--color-white)}@media (max-width:992px){.page_areasGrid__Dwsbp{grid-template-columns:repeat(3,1fr)}.page_servicesGrid__ERIdK{grid-template-columns:repeat(2,1fr)}}@media (max-width:768px){.page_areasGrid__Dwsbp{grid-template-columns:repeat(2,1fr)}.page_heroTitle__pHXXA{font-size:var(--font-size-2xl)}.page_mapPlaceholder__m9aAZ{height:200px}}@media (max-width:576px){.page_hero__P5oxk{padding:var(--space-8) 0}.page_areasGrid__Dwsbp,.page_servicesGrid__ERIdK{grid-template-columns:1fr}.page_areasSection__oOdAt,.page_ctaSection__j7ZWO,.page_servicesSection__Zp8fp{padding:var(--space-8) 0}}